Trio Of Teens Sing 'Bohemian Rhapsody' On The Voice Kids
Sofie, Matteo, and Julia teamed up to perform an incredible cover of the unique rock song in the fifth season of The Voice Kids Germany. Even though they produced something amazing, the three were actually competing in the battle round to secure their spots further on in the competition.
The three teens chose Nena and Larissa as their coaches after their blind auditions. Nena sang ‘99 Luftballoons’ in the ‘80s and was joined by her daughter to coach as a duo.

Queen released the iconic song in 1975 on their hit album ‘A Night at the Opera.’ Because ‘Bohemian Rhapsody’ was so odd, especially for its time, the record label originally rejected it. Six minutes of musical insanity -- and now? Legendary!
Matteo and Julia were eliminated somewhere along the way, but Sofia actually won the entire competition. I can say that I wouldn’t be surprised if any one of the three had won. I hope they’re all still sharing their voices with the world!
